As I mentioned in another thread, the problem with drug testing is that they're not accurate enough. There are still far too many false positives. Until the tests are improved, the league should consider dropping the whole thing altogether. Of couse they won't for the PR value of being able to say "we test". And at that certain drugs shouldn't be tested for. The league shouldn't test for things like marijuana, cocaine, and other things. Those don't enhance performance, they only hurt it. So that shoudl be an issue between the clubs and their players. If the clubs want to test for those, great, that's their choice. But the league should be concerned about keeping the competition between the clubs fair. They shouldn't worry about clubs or players putting themselves at a disadvantage.
